Step 1: Choose Your Weapon (of Communication)

  • Phone: The classic choice. Dial 1-877-711-3662 (Monday-Thursday, 8 AM to 8 PM; Friday, 8 AM to 7 PM) and prepare for a potential wrestling match with hold music.
  • Text: Feeling feisty? Text your enrollment or frequently asked questions to 357662. Think of it as sending a tiny battle cry into the digital void.
  • Online: For the strategic mind, the FL Medicaid Member Portal allows secure messaging. Just remember, patience is key (and a strong internet connection wouldn't hurt).
